ca证书部署到https网站

时间 : 2024-11-30 14:45:01 浏览量 : 51

在当今数字化的时代,网站的安全性至关重要。HTTPS 协议作为一种安全的网络传输协议,能够加密数据传输,防止信息被窃取和篡改。而 CA 证书则是 HTTPS 安全的关键组成部分,它为网站提供了身份验证和加密通信的功能。本文将详细介绍 CA 证书部署到 HTTPS 网站的步骤以及其重要性。

一、CA 证书的概念与作用

CA 证书(Certificate Authority Certificate)是由受信任的证书颁发机构(CA)签发的数字证书。它包含了网站的公钥、网站所有者的信息以及 CA 的签名等内容。当用户访问一个使用 HTTPS 协议的网站时,浏览器会验证该网站的 CA 证书,以确保网站的身份真实可靠,并建立安全的加密连接。

二、CA 证书部署的步骤

1. 选择可靠的 CA 机构

需要选择一个受信任的 CA 机构。常见的 CA 机构包括 VeriSign、GlobalSign、GeoTrust 等。这些机构具有较高的信誉度和安全性,其颁发的证书在浏览器中被广泛认可。在选择 CA 机构时,应考虑其证书的有效性期限、价格、支持的域名数量等因素。

2. 提交证书申请

选择好 CA 机构后,需要向其提交证书申请。申请过程通常需要提供网站的相关信息,如域名、公司名称、联系方式等。同时,还需要生成 CSR(Certificate Signing Request)文件,该文件包含了网站的公钥等信息,用于 CA 机构签发证书。

3. 验证网站身份

CA 机构在收到证书申请后,会对网站的身份进行验证。验证方式通常包括 DNS 验证、文件验证、邮件验证等。通过这些验证方式,CA 机构可以确保申请证书的网站是合法的,并与申请信息一致。

4. 签发证书

一旦网站身份验证通过,CA 机构将签发证书。证书通常以文件形式提供,包含了证书的内容和相关信息。在获取证书后,需要将其安装到服务器上,并配置服务器以使用 HTTPS 协议。

5. 配置服务器

在将 CA 证书安装到服务器上后,需要配置服务器以使用 HTTPS 协议。这包括修改服务器的配置文件,将 HTTP 协议替换为 HTTPS 协议,并指定证书的路径和密码等信息。配置完成后,服务器将能够使用 HTTPS 协议与浏览器进行安全的通信。

三、CA 证书部署的重要性

1. 数据加密与传输安全

CA 证书的部署使得网站与用户之间的通信能够进行加密,防止数据在传输过程中被窃取和篡改。加密后的数据只有在双方拥有正确的密钥的情况下才能被解密,从而保障了用户的隐私和数据安全。

2. 网站身份验证与信任

CA 证书为网站提供了身份验证功能,浏览器可以通过验证 CA 证书的签名来确认网站的身份真实可靠。这有助于防止用户访问假冒的网站,避免遭受欺诈和信息泄露的风险。同时,CA 证书的存在也增加了用户对网站的信任度,提高了用户的满意度。

3. 搜索引擎优化(SEO)

在搜索引擎排名中,使用 HTTPS 协议的网站通常会被给予更高的权重。这是因为 HTTPS 协议能够提供更好的用户体验和安全性,符合搜索引擎的推荐标准。因此,部署 CA 证书可以帮助网站在搜索引擎中获得更好的排名,提高网站的曝光度和流量。

4. 符合法律法规要求

在一些和地区,法律法规要求网站必须使用 HTTPS 协议进行加密通信。例如,欧盟的 GDPR(通用数据保护条例)规定,网站必须使用 HTTPS 协议来保护用户的个人数据。因此,部署 CA 证书可以帮助网站遵守法律法规,避免因违规而面临法律风险。

CA 证书的部署是将 HTTPS 安全应用到网站的关键步骤。它不仅能够保障网站与用户之间的通信安全,提高用户的信任度,还能够符合法律法规的要求,为网站的发展提供有力的支持。在部署 CA 证书时,应选择可靠的 CA 机构,并严格按照步骤进行操作,以确保证书的有效性和安全性。